Do Redemption Gates Discipline or Destabilize? Evidence from the 2026 Run on Semi-Liquid Private Credit Funds

This paper analyzes the 2026 run on semi-liquid private credit funds to demonstrate that redemption gates do not discipline investors or reflect underlying asset distress, but instead merely queue redemption demand by triggering a sharp increase in requests when prorations are announced.

Imagine a bank that does not hold cash in a vault but instead owns a collection of private loans to small and medium-sized businesses. These loans are valuable, but they are not like stocks that can be sold instantly on a computer screen. They are illiquid, meaning they take time to value and time to sell. To let everyday investors access these assets, financial firms created a special type of fund. These funds allow investors to put their money in and take it out, but with a catch: you cannot ask for your money back every day. Instead, you can only ask for it back once every three months, and the fund promises to buy back only a small slice of the total money invested at that time. This limit is a safety valve, designed to stop a panic. If everyone tries to leave at once, the fund would have to sell its loans at a fire-sale price, hurting everyone who stays. The limit forces a slow exit, protecting the remaining investors.

In the second quarter of 2026, this safety valve was tested in a way no one had seen before. A group of ten of these private credit funds, managing roughly $150 billion in investor capital, faced a sudden surge in requests to withdraw money. The number of people asking to leave jumped from a normal level to nearly seven times that amount. Because the funds had a strict rule limiting how much they could buy back, they could not say yes to everyone. Instead, they had to say yes to only a portion of the requests and tell the rest to wait for the next quarter. This situation created a puzzle for financial experts. The rule was supposed to prevent a panic, yet the panic happened anyway. The question was whether the rule itself was the problem, or if something else was driving the investors to run.

A researcher named Jihwan Woo set out to solve this mystery by looking at the actual paperwork filed by these funds. Unlike many private investment vehicles that keep their internal numbers hidden, these funds are required by law to file detailed reports every time they offer to buy back shares. By collecting and analyzing 136 of these filings from 2024 through mid-2026, the researcher built the first clear picture of what was happening inside these funds. The data revealed that the rush to leave was real and widespread. In the first half of 2026, the amount of money investors asked to withdraw rose from an average of 1.2 percent of the fund's total size to 6.9 percent. At seven out of the ten funds, the requests were so high that the funds had to enforce their limits, turning away more than half of the people who asked to leave.

The study then asked why this was happening. There were two main theories. The first theory suggested that investors were simply trying to make a quick profit because the funds were valuing their assets higher than the market actually did. If the fund says a loan is worth $100 but the market thinks it is worth $90, an investor might rush to sell to the fund at $100 before the price drops. The second theory suggested that the limit itself caused the panic. If investors believe that next time they ask, the fund might be even more crowded, they might rush to get in line now, creating a self-fulfilling cycle of fear.

The evidence pointed strongly to the second theory. The researcher compared the funds that had limits to similar funds that were listed on the stock market and managed by the same companies. These stock-market funds held the exact same types of loans but allowed investors to sell their shares instantly at whatever price the market set. When the private funds started turning people away, the stock-market funds did not drop in value. This proved that the problem was not with the quality of the loans themselves. The assets were fine; the structure of the private funds was the issue.

Furthermore, the data showed that the rush to leave was not just about trying to beat a price drop. While there was a small link between the size of the requests and the difference between the fund's value and the market price, the biggest factor was the announcement of the limits. As soon as the first funds announced they would have to turn people away, the number of requests from everyone else jumped sharply. It was as if the news of the limit triggered a race to the exit. The researcher found that when the first funds announced they would only pay out a fraction of what was requested, the remaining funds saw a discrete, sudden increase in people trying to leave. The limit did not calm the investors; it made them anxious that they would be left behind.

The study also looked at what happened after the initial shock. In some cases, the funds managed to clear the line of waiting investors, and the panic subsided. In other cases, where the limits were very tight and the line of waiting investors was very long, the requests actually grew even larger in the following quarter. This suggests that when people are stuck in a queue, they do not just wait patiently; they often try to get in line again, hoping to move up, which keeps the pressure high. The researcher noted that this pattern had happened before in a different type of real estate fund, where the line of waiting investors grew for months before finally draining away.

The conclusion of the study is that these redemption gates, while successful at preventing the funds from collapsing or selling assets at a loss, did not stop the panic. Instead, they changed the nature of the panic. Rather than a sudden, chaotic crash, the panic became a slow, grinding queue. The gates did not fix the underlying fear; they simply delayed the exit. For the investors who managed to get their money out, they received the full value the fund claimed, even if the market valued the assets lower. For those who remained, they were left holding the bag, waiting for the fund to eventually adjust its values to match reality. The study suggests that the safety mechanism, intended to protect everyone, ended up creating a new kind of risk where the speed of the exit became a game of who could get in line first.

This finding matters because these types of funds are growing rapidly, spreading into real estate and infrastructure. Regulators and fund managers now face a difficult choice. They can keep the limits to prevent a fire sale, but they must accept that this will create a queue that can fuel its own anxiety. Or, they can try to find other ways to manage the flow, perhaps by adjusting how they value their assets to match the market more quickly. The research shows that simply putting a cap on withdrawals is not enough to stop a run; it only changes how the run plays out. The stability of these funds depends less on the rules of the gate and more on the trust investors have in the value of the assets inside. When that trust wavers, the gate becomes a bottleneck that amplifies the fear rather than soothing it.
